Transaction e5a15bd80e59db831889ce5c77d24298676b8fbf1efbc09d819acda89ffa28b1
1 Input
1 Output
-
e5a15bd80e59db831889ce5c77d24298676b8fbf1efbc09d819acda89ffa28b1:0
- value
- 342034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20b536f588e57c04b63a25c6492064bf3d5200e6 OP_EQUAL
- address
- 34fxdhWjgVytd4v16P5C8o5BVaKqXKuvUE